DECISIONS BY THE EXTRAORDINARY GENERAL MEETING OF TAMFELT

Tamfelt Corp.'s (Tamfelt) Extraordinary General Meeting was held on December 1,
2009. The General Meeting handled the proposals made by the Board of Directors
pursuant to the combination agreement entered into by Tamfelt and Metso
Corporation (Metso) on November 5, 2009. 

The General Meeting resolved, in accordance with the proposal of the Board of
Directors, to remove Article 12 regarding a shareholder's redemption obligation
from Tamfelt's Articles of Association. The resolution shall come into force
subject to Metso's public announcement that the exchange offer made by Metso
regarding Tamfelt's shares and option rights shall be completed in accordance
with the terms of the combination agreement. 

Furthermore and in accordance with the proposal of the Board of Directors, the
General Meeting resolved to confirm that the number of the members of Tamfelt's
Board of Directors shall be five (5) and resolved to elect as the members of
the Board of Directors M.Soc.Sc., Commercial Counsellor Mikael von Frenckell,
M.Sc. (Econ.) Jouko Oksanen and M.Sc. (Eng.) Pasi Laine from the present
members and Metso's President and CEO Jorma Eloranta and President, Paper and
Fiber Technology of Metso, M.Sc. (Eng.) Bertel Langenskiöld as new members. The
resolutions are subject to Metso's public announcement regarding the completionof the Exchange Offer. The term of the elected members shall commence
immediately after Metso's public announcement and shall continue until the end
of the next Annual General Meeting.

Tamfelt is a world-leading supplier of technical textiles. The company's main
products are clothing products for the paper and pulp as well as mining and
chemical industries. The Group employs about 1,350 people and its net sales in
2008 were 165 million euro. Founded in 1797, the company is one of the pioneers
of Finnish industry.
